Psychology graduates with a bachelor’s degree from VSU; Valdosta State; Valdosta State College; V-State report a median salary of $41,974 a year. This is below $49,491, the median for all majors at VSU; Valdosta State; Valdosta State College; V-State.
To complete a bachelor’s at VSU; Valdosta State; Valdosta State College; V-State, psychology students borrow a median amount of $27,000 in student loans. This is lower than $28,756, the typical median for all majors at VSU; Valdosta State; Valdosta State College; V-State.

Among recent graduates, 12% of psychology bachelor’s degrees went to men and 88% went to women.
The largest share of psychology bachelor’s degree graduates at VSU; Valdosta State; Valdosta State College; V-State are White. Approximately 52%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Valdosta State University with a bachelor’s in psychology.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 1 |
| Black or African American | 29 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 15 |
| White | 58 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 1 |
| Other Races | 8 |
